Alachua County: Social Security made up 6.2% of total income in 2022
In 2022, Social Security transfers made up 6.2% of income in Alachua County, providing an average of $3,265 per capita to residents.
-
Alachua County: Medicare dependency reached 4.8% in 2022
In 2022, Medicare transfers made up 4.8% of income in Alachua County, providing an average of $2,522 per capita to residents.
-
2022: Alachua County aging and government transfer dependency trends
Since 1970, Alachua County’s population aged over 65 has increased by 9.1%, while income from age-related government transfers has risen by 4.2%.
